Year abroad bank account recommendations

Options
My son will shortly be going on his 3rd year, year abroad in Spain. What is the best option in terms of banking to minimise charges and conversion costs etc bearing in mind I still need to support him financially whilst he is there? He banks with Santander in UK but they have said to him it makes no difference as they are totally separate entities from the Spanish bank. Any good advice would be welcomed!
